COVID-19 상황에서 지역거점병원 간호사의 직무부담감, 직무스트레스 대처수준과 직무만족도와의 관계 (Relationship between Job Burden, Job Stress Coping Level and Job Satisfaction of Nurses at Local Hub Hospital in the COVID-19 Situation)

  • 본 연구는 COVID-19 상황에서 지역거점병원 간호사의 직무만족도에 영향 요인을 확인하고자 수행되었다. 자료는 H도의 4개 지역거점병원에 근무 중인 간호사 230명으로부터 설문지를 통하여 수집하였다. 수집한 자료는 SPSS/WIN 25.0 통계프로그램을 이용하여 t-test, ANOVA, Pearson Correlation, Multiple Linear Regression으로 분석하였다. COVID-19 상황에서 지역거점병원 간호사의 직무만족도에 유의한 설명력을 갖는 요인은 자기효능(t=3.003, p=.003), G 지역거점병원(t=2.739, p=.007), 직무부담감(t=-4.291, p<.001)이었고, 이들 요인의 결정계수인 R2 은 .441로 44.1%의 설명력을 보여주었다. 결론적으로 COVID-19 상황에서 지역거점병원 간호사의 직무만족도를 높이기 위해서는 자기효능을 증진시키는 융합 프로그램의 개발과 직무부담감을 낮추는 정책적 지원이 필요하다.

White LED Local Dimming Backlight for Aggressive Power Saving and Artifact Minimizing

  • Local dimming driving has advantages in reducing power consumption and improving contrast ratio(CR). In an LED backlight unit(BLU), many small LED blocks are implemented in 2-dimmensional space, and luminance of the blocks is controlled by a local dimming algorithm. However, such a BLU can induce various recognizable artifacts. A new novel algorithm is proposed for exact block luminance calculation to correct local dimming artifacts. Also we discuss modified low-gray-level dimming to achieve much aggressive power saving in a local dimming BLU system.

지방행정체계 개편에 따른 농촌지도조직의 대응방안 연구 (A Study on the Countermeasures of Agricultural Extension Service Agencies by Reorganization of Local Administrative System)

  • There is a wide range of agreement for reorganization of administrative units. It is expected that regionalization of city governments and city-county consolidation would contribute to enhance efficiency of extension services and weaken citizen accessibility, responsiveness, and participation. Therefore, it is suggested that branch office of extension center should be provided to the isolated rural areas in order to maintain the appropriate level of services. Also, the relationship and linkage between the national/regional government and local extension centers should be reshaped by making current linkage system such as monthly Provincial Meeting and central-local association more effective. Establishment of agricultural database of each local region is needed to strengthen local extension center's role. Finally, extension service agency needs to consider to expand its function from the traditional extension services to a variety of 'rural issues.'

Host Country's Non-economic Factors, Local Managers, and Foreign Affiliate Performance

  • Purpose - This paper examines the effects of host country's non-economic factors on foreign affiliate's financial and operational performance. Design/Methodology - Using Korean-owned foreign affiliate-level data, we employ various measures that represent host country's non-economic factors and examine their effects on foreign affiliate's performance. We further investigate the effects of local top managers and local middle managers on the impact of country's non-economic factors on foreign affiliate's performance. Findings - We find that local top managers are effective in increasing foreign affiliate's financial performance by dealing with institutional and cultural factors, particularly in high-income countries, while local middle managers are effective in increasing affiliate's operational performance by responding to the changes in doing business factors, particularly in low-income countries. Originality/value - Considering that most of previous FDI studies focus on examining host country's economic factors on firm's FDI decision, our findings suggest that country's non-economic factors are strongly associated with actual business performance of foreign affiliates.

교각 자세 운동 시 지지면 불안정성을 통한 과제 난이도가 다열근의 선택적 근활성도 비에 미치는 영향 (The Effects of Task Difficulty Controlled by Surface Condition During Bridging Exercise on Relative Multifidus Activation Ratio)

  • The purpose of this study is to examine the activity ratios of global trunk muscles and local trunk muscles in relation to adjustments in the level of task difficulty while performing stability exercises in easily applied bridging lumbar stabilization exercise. Twenty healthy subjects performed bridging lumbar stabilization exercise while the level of task difficulty was plate was used in the same posture for all the exercises. EMG was used to examine the activity ratios of the global muscles and multifidus in relation to the level of task difficulty. Moreover, the activity ratios of the multifidus muscle, the erector spinae and the gluteus maximus muscle were measured. A one-way ANOVA with repeated measures was used, and a Bonferroni correction was conducted (${\alpha}$=.05). When the bridging lumbar stabilization exercise were performed at different difficulty levels, the activity of the multifidus muscle, which is a local muscle, was high in all three exercises. Also, compared to low intensity and intermediate intensity exercises, high intensity exercises showed more significant differences (${\alpha}$=.05). Among all the muscles, the multifidus showed the highest activity at intermediate intensity. Based on these results, we suggest that in the case of bridging lumbar stabilization exercise, low intensity or intermediate intensity exercises are more suitable and efficient for local muscle stabilization.

HEC-RAS 모형에 의한 감조하천구간 부정류 해석 및 세굴보호공 설계 (Unsteady Flow Analysis for the Design of Local Scour Protection by HEC-RAS(UNET) Model in the River Reach Affected by Tide)

  • The tidal river is a river affected by tide, which causes the water level to rise and fall two times everyday periodically. The local velocity across the river could be very fast because of the cross-sectional characteristics of the river even though it's not a rainy season. Therefore extreme local scour could take place around hydraulic structures such as piers and caissons due to backward flow velocity. For the construction of pier foundation of Ilsan-bridge In the Han River, the field observations were performed to get the velocity and water level. The numerical analysis was performed by HEC-RAS(UNET). The relationship between measured maximum velocity and calculated mean velocity is achieved, which is used to estimate the velocity and water level as the construction is proceeding. Countermeasures for scour were designed with the results of the hydraulic analysis to avoid potential damage during construction work. According to the results of monitoring, the velocity increase after temporary road embankment was negligible, from which it is considered that the degradation of main channel compensated for the constriction of cross-section by embankment.

A data management system for microbial genome projects

  • A lot of microbial genome sequencing projects is being done in many genome centers around the world, since the first genome, Haemophilus influenzae, was sequenced in 1995. The deluge of microbial genome sequence data demands new and highly automatic data flow system in order for genome researchers to manage and analyze their own bulky sequence data from low-level to high-level. In such an aspect, we developed the automatic data management system for microbial genome projects, which consists mainly of local database, analysis programs, and user-friendly interface. We designed and implemented the local database for large-scale sequencing projects, which makes systematic and consistent data management and retrieval possible and is tightly coupled with analysis programs and web-based user interface, That is, parsing and storage of the results of analysis programs in local database is possible and user can retrieve the data in any level of data process by means of web-based graphical user interface. Contig assembly, homology search, and ORF prediction, which are essential in genome projects, make analysis programs in our system. All but Contig assembly program are open as public domain. These programs are connected with each other by means of a lot of utility programs. As a result, this system will maximize the efficiency in cost and time in genome research.

장방형 충돌수분류 냉각계의 국소열전달에 관한 연구 (A study on the local heat transfer in rectangular impinging water jet cooling system)

  • The purpose of this experimental research is to investigate the local heat transfer characteristics in the upward free water jet impinged on a downward flat plate of uniform heat flux. The inner shape of rectangular nozzle used was sine curve type and its contraction ratio of inlet to outlet area was five. Experimental parameters considered were Reynolds number, nozzle exit-flat plate distance, and level of supplementary water. Local Nusselt number was influenced by Reynolds number, Prandtl number, supplementary water level, and distance between the nozzle exit and flat plate. Within the impingement region, the Nusselt number has a maximum value on the nozzle center axis and decreases monotonically outward from center. Outside of the impingement region, on the other hand, the Nusselt number has a secondary peak near the position where the distance from nozzle center reaches four times the nozzle width. However if nozzle exit velocity exceeds 6.2 m/s, the secondary peak appears also in the impingement region. The empirical equation for the stagnation heat transfer is a function of Prandtl, Reynolds, and axial distance from the nozzle exit. The optimum level of supplementary water to augment the heat transfer rate at stagnation point was found to be twice the nozzle width.
